Marlene

Oh so sad - I barely got to see her.

When I arrived at the shelter they asked if I had a crate and wanted to bring it in to place her in it.

I told them, "yes" but why do I need to bring it in" (that was a new request to me). They said she was very fearful and aggressive to anyone coming close enough to touch her .

Anyway I did it, brought in the large crate.  They brought her out completely wrapped in a warm throw, in the crate - which we put back in my car.

So sad - like handling a wild animal - huge eyes and shaking yet very still.

She was completely quiet on the 90 minute transport and no problem being removed by the techs, wrapped in the same warm throw.

And.....so.....I left her there. Hateing not to be able to see her where she will be groomed and vetted.

I have asked for an update and pictures.

She has 2 adopters waiting - hoping they are able to deal with her fearful aggressiveness.

She is described as an un-spayed female 2 yrs old.  (She had nice white sparkly teeth).  A stray no one came to pick up.  Sooo - we shall see what we shall see.

She seems to be very small.

I can do it because I know what they've been through and how wonderful their life is going to be from here on in.  I know the effort put into cleaning them up, vetting them, including expensive life saving procedures and thoroughly interviewing applicants who want them.  We are tough on them (the applicants) - I have a feeling we require more than the usual requirement for taking in foster children.

And if I kept everyone that passed through my hands - I could not do it well (nor legally).

It is wonderfully rewarding when we get updates and pictures and even when we hear of them going to the Bridge and how much they were loved.
